Environment

It is our mission, to help drastically reduce the number of throw away plastic carriers in circulation. Research leads us to believe that 150 million plastic carriers are given out each week, within the UK alone and on average each one is only used for 16 minutes. Once discarded these bags can take thousands of years to fully decompose, whilst causing untold problems to our environment and wildlife.

Jute

Jute is mainly grown on small farms in the West Bengal region of India and due to it’s unique appearance it has become known as the ‘Golden Fibre’.

It is harvested between July and October, when the plant is in flower. The long stalks are hand cut and then allowed to dry naturally. In order to separate the fibre from the bark the stalks need to be soaked in water, to enable a fermentation process, know as ‘retting’ to take place. This process takes approximately three weeks and at this point the fibres can then be easily stripped by hand.

By nature, Jute is fully Biodegradable and is therefore one of the most Eco Friendly materials that can be used. Due to It’s strength and durability, it enables products made from Jute, to be used time and time again. As a consequence, Jute bags have a very strong promotional value and are extremely popular with organisations, looking to advertise their services.

Cotton

The cotton which we use, is again sourced from India and is biodegradable. As the material has a fine weave, it makes the products very hardwearing and enables delicate prints to be added.

The cotton is unbleached, which gives the fabric a beautiful off-white appearance, that is extremely soft and enables the products to be easily folded.

We are able to supply Organic Cotton products, where the material used is grown without pesticides and not genetically modified.

When we are required to colour either cotton or jute material, we ensure that AZO Free Dyes with water based binders are used.

 

Ethical Trading Policy

At Natural Eco Bags we have taken our responsibility towards our suppliers and consequently their work force very seriously.

Prior to conducting business with new suppliers, it is our company policy to personally visit their premises. The purpose of this is to ensure that they agree to abide by the ‘Base Code’ of the ‘Ethical Trading Initiative.’ In essence, this initiative is designed to ensure that workers have a safe environment in which to work and are also paid a fair wage.
